On-Chain or Off-Chain? Zero-Knowledge Proofs' Impact in the Payments Industry

Wednesday, 06/03/2024 | 16:00 GMT by Pedro Ferreira
  • Shaping the future of the financial industry.
tokenized supply chain

In the payments industry, the integration of cutting-edge technologies is crucial for ensuring security, privacy, and efficiency. Zero-Knowledge Proofs, or ZKPs, are a powerful tool which is quickly becoming popular as it allows parties to verify the authenticity of a statement without revealing any sensitive information. In fact, the maturation of ZKP technology is expected to lead to broader adoption across various financial services and address several challenges related to Know Your Customer (KYC) and Anti-Money Laundering (AML) compliance.

Traditional KYC and AML methods often involve sharing personal data, making them susceptible to security threats, whereas ZKPs use mathematical proofs to validate identity and credentials without revealing specific details. As such, they enable financial institutions to verify customer identities without exposing sensitive information, mitigating the risks associated with data breaches and identity theft.

Consequently, the ability of ZKPs to revolutionize data sharing, secure transactions, and address compliance challenges positions it as a promising tool for shaping the future of the financial industry.

However, one key decision that payment industry professionals must navigate is whether to implement ZKPs on-chain (within the blockchain) or off-chain (outside the blockchain).

On-Chain Transparency and Immutability

On-chain ZKPs involve recording the proof of a transaction's validity directly on the blockchain, an approach which ensures transparency and immutability, as all participants in the network can verify the transaction.

The cryptographic nature of ZKPs adds an extra layer of security, making it challenging for malicious actors to compromise sensitive information. However, the transparency achieved on-chain comes with trade-offs, including potential scalability issues and increased transaction fees.

Blockchain Load and Scalability

One of the primary considerations in implementing on-chain ZKPs is the impact on blockchain load. The computational resources required for processing and storing proofs on the blockchain can contribute to scalability challenges, meaning that during periods of network congestion, this may result in slower confirmation times and higher transaction fees. As such, it becomes important to assess the scalability implications of on-chain ZKPs and consider alternative solutions to address potential bottlenecks.

Off-Chain Efficiency and Scalability

Off-chain ZKPs, on the other hand, enable transactions to be conducted outside the main blockchain. This approach offers significant advantages in terms of scalability and transaction speed as by settling transactions instantly between parties off-chain, the overall load on the main blockchain is reduced, leading to improved efficiency. Off-chain ZKPs can potentially contribute to lower transaction fees, making it a compelling option for those looking to optimize costs.

Hybrid Approaches for Balancing Trade-offs

Recognizing the trade-offs associated with on-chain and off-chain ZKPs, some payment systems adopt hybrid approaches. This involves combining elements of both on-chain and off-chain solutions to strike a balance between transaction transparency, privacy, speed, and cost. Hybrid models allow industry players to tailor their systems to specific use cases and requirements, providing flexibility and adaptability.

Cost Considerations and Economic Incentives

Cost is a critical factor in the decision-making process and on-chain transactions, with their computational and storage requirements, often incur higher fees. Off-chain solutions, on the other hand, present an opportunity for cost savings by reducing the burden on the main blockchain. Strategists and decision-makers must carefully evaluate the economic incentives associated with on-chain and off-chain ZKPs, considering factors such as transaction volume, frequency, and overall system architecture.

Privacy Considerations and Regulatory Compliance

Privacy is a paramount concern in the payments industry, and ZKPs offer a level of confidentiality by design. Off-chain ZKPs, in particular, enhance privacy by keeping certain transaction details off the public blockchain. However, decision makers must take notice of potential privacy trade-offs and consider regulatory implications. In some jurisdictions, off-chain transactions may raise concerns related to compliance and traceability, necessitating a careful balance between privacy and regulatory requirements.

Conclusion

As the payments industry continues to evolve, the strategic integration of ZKPs and thoughtful consideration of on-chain and off-chain dynamics will be crucial for building robust, secure, and efficient payment systems. But ultimately, the optimal choice between on-chain and off-chain ZKPs depends on a careful evaluation of the unique needs, goals, and regulatory landscape of each payment ecosystem.

In the payments industry, the integration of cutting-edge technologies is crucial for ensuring security, privacy, and efficiency. Zero-Knowledge Proofs, or ZKPs, are a powerful tool which is quickly becoming popular as it allows parties to verify the authenticity of a statement without revealing any sensitive information. In fact, the maturation of ZKP technology is expected to lead to broader adoption across various financial services and address several challenges related to Know Your Customer (KYC) and Anti-Money Laundering (AML) compliance.

Traditional KYC and AML methods often involve sharing personal data, making them susceptible to security threats, whereas ZKPs use mathematical proofs to validate identity and credentials without revealing specific details. As such, they enable financial institutions to verify customer identities without exposing sensitive information, mitigating the risks associated with data breaches and identity theft.

Consequently, the ability of ZKPs to revolutionize data sharing, secure transactions, and address compliance challenges positions it as a promising tool for shaping the future of the financial industry.

However, one key decision that payment industry professionals must navigate is whether to implement ZKPs on-chain (within the blockchain) or off-chain (outside the blockchain).

On-Chain Transparency and Immutability

On-chain ZKPs involve recording the proof of a transaction's validity directly on the blockchain, an approach which ensures transparency and immutability, as all participants in the network can verify the transaction.

The cryptographic nature of ZKPs adds an extra layer of security, making it challenging for malicious actors to compromise sensitive information. However, the transparency achieved on-chain comes with trade-offs, including potential scalability issues and increased transaction fees.

Blockchain Load and Scalability

One of the primary considerations in implementing on-chain ZKPs is the impact on blockchain load. The computational resources required for processing and storing proofs on the blockchain can contribute to scalability challenges, meaning that during periods of network congestion, this may result in slower confirmation times and higher transaction fees. As such, it becomes important to assess the scalability implications of on-chain ZKPs and consider alternative solutions to address potential bottlenecks.

Off-Chain Efficiency and Scalability

Off-chain ZKPs, on the other hand, enable transactions to be conducted outside the main blockchain. This approach offers significant advantages in terms of scalability and transaction speed as by settling transactions instantly between parties off-chain, the overall load on the main blockchain is reduced, leading to improved efficiency. Off-chain ZKPs can potentially contribute to lower transaction fees, making it a compelling option for those looking to optimize costs.

Hybrid Approaches for Balancing Trade-offs

Recognizing the trade-offs associated with on-chain and off-chain ZKPs, some payment systems adopt hybrid approaches. This involves combining elements of both on-chain and off-chain solutions to strike a balance between transaction transparency, privacy, speed, and cost. Hybrid models allow industry players to tailor their systems to specific use cases and requirements, providing flexibility and adaptability.

Cost Considerations and Economic Incentives

Cost is a critical factor in the decision-making process and on-chain transactions, with their computational and storage requirements, often incur higher fees. Off-chain solutions, on the other hand, present an opportunity for cost savings by reducing the burden on the main blockchain. Strategists and decision-makers must carefully evaluate the economic incentives associated with on-chain and off-chain ZKPs, considering factors such as transaction volume, frequency, and overall system architecture.

Privacy Considerations and Regulatory Compliance

Privacy is a paramount concern in the payments industry, and ZKPs offer a level of confidentiality by design. Off-chain ZKPs, in particular, enhance privacy by keeping certain transaction details off the public blockchain. However, decision makers must take notice of potential privacy trade-offs and consider regulatory implications. In some jurisdictions, off-chain transactions may raise concerns related to compliance and traceability, necessitating a careful balance between privacy and regulatory requirements.

Conclusion

As the payments industry continues to evolve, the strategic integration of ZKPs and thoughtful consideration of on-chain and off-chain dynamics will be crucial for building robust, secure, and efficient payment systems. But ultimately, the optimal choice between on-chain and off-chain ZKPs depends on a careful evaluation of the unique needs, goals, and regulatory landscape of each payment ecosystem.

About the Author: Pedro Ferreira
Pedro Ferreira
  • 830 Articles
  • 20 Followers

More from the Author

FinTech